Freezing Temperatures and Pipe Bursts
One of the most significant challenges of winter plumbing is the risk of pipe bursts due to freezing temperatures. When water freezes, it expands, putting pressure on pipes and causing them to burst. This can lead to costly repairs and water damage. Preventing Pipe Bursts in Allentown
If you live in Allentown, it's essential to take extra precautions to prevent pipe bursts. Our team of master plumbers recommends insulating exposed pipes, letting cold water drip from faucets, and opening cabinet doors to allow warm air to circulate. By taking these steps, you can help prevent pipe bursts and avoid costly repairs.
